Special needs Daycares in Tryon NC provides care for children with various challenges. These daycares focus on children who may have developmental disabilities or other unique needs. They create a safe and nurturing environment where every child can thrive. Parents can feel confident knowing their children are in a supportive space designed just for them.
Many daycares in Tryon offer inclusive daycare programs. These programs welcome all children, including those with disabilities. They use adaptive learning daycare methods to help each child learn at their own pace. This approach ensures that children with different abilities can play and learn together, making friendships and building social skills.
Some facilities provide early intervention services in Tryon. These services help children with developmental delays get the support they need as early as possible. Additionally, there are therapeutic daycare in Tryon NC options that focus on specific therapies, such as speech or occupational therapy. Parents can also find respite care services in Tryon for short-term relief, allowing them to take a break while their child is cared for in a safe environment.
For families with children on the autism spectrum, there are autism-friendly daycare in Tryon. These centers understand the unique needs of children with autism and create a calm and structured environment. Similarly, sensory-friendly daycare in Tryon is designed to reduce sensory overload, making it easier for children to feel comfortable and engaged.
In Tryon, there are many special needs community resources available. These resources help families find the right special needs programs in Tryon for their children. From special education daycare in Tryon to support groups, parents can connect with others who understand their journey. This support network is essential for families raising children with disabilities.
Nestled in the picturesque fo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ains, Tryon, NC is a charming small town that offers a unique blend of natural beauty, rich history, and vibrant community spirit. Located in Polk County, this delightful town is just a short drive from major cities like Asheville and Greenville, making it an ideal destination for those seeking a peaceful retreat without sacrificing access to urban amenities.
One of the standout features of Tryon, NC is its stunning landscapes. The town is surrounded by lush forests, rolling hills, and scenic trails, making it a haven for outdoor enthusiasts. Popular activities include hiking, horseback riding, and exploring the nearby Lake Lure and Chimney Rock State Park. The area's natural beauty is complemented by its mild climate, which allows residents and visitors to enjoy outdoor adventures year-round.
The community in Tryon, NC is known for its warm hospitality and strong sense of belonging. The town hosts numerous events throughout the year, such as the annual Tryon International Equestrian Center competitions, art festivals, and farmers' markets, which bring residents together and celebrate local culture. The arts scene is particularly vibrant, with galleries, theaters, and live music venues showcasing the talents of local artists and musicians.
Tryon, NC, is also recognized for its rich equestrian heritage. The town is often referred to as the "Gateway to the Blue Ridge" and has been a popular destination for horse lovers for over a century. With its numerous equestrian facilities and events, Tryon has earned a reputation as a premier location for horseback riding and training. Additionally, the town's historic downtown area features quaint shops, delightful restaurants, and beautifully preserved architecture that reflects its storied past.
